Liberty Spotlight: Airman 1st Class Morris

  • Published
  • By 48th Fighter Wing Public Affairs


Name and Rank: Airman 1st Class Lee Morris

Unit: 48th Logistics Readiness Squadron

Duty Title: Traffic Management Journeyman

Time in Service: 2 years

Time at RAF Lakenheath: 9 months

Hometown: Bronx, N.Y.

Hobbies: Playing pool, going to concerts and traveling

Core Value Portrayed: Service Before Self

How does the individual portray this core value?
Morris was submitted for a Liberty Spotlight by Tech. Sgt. Luis Vega, 48th Logistics Readiness Squadron NCO in charge of cargo movement.  According to Vega, Morris is a dedicated Airman who always puts the Air Force mission first. He is RAF Lakenheath's transportation go-to Airman because he understands the importance of accuracy, timing and the attention-to-detail it takes to keep cargo moving through the Air Force pipeline. Every task he is assigned, he achieves without hesitation and steps up when it is time for us to deploy to numerous locations throughout Europe. He is a true example of Service Before Self!

Why did you join the Air Force?
I joined the Air Force so I could serve my country, travel the world and get an education, all at the same time.

How does your job support the mission of the 48th Fighter Wing?
My job supports the mission by ensuring that cargo and equipment is shipped to the customer on time anywhere in the world.  This function allows the warfighter to be Forward, Ready, Now.
